Hauser + FRP(s) + one of the bench wings for Murphy makes sense (for us) because we’re at a point where we want to consolidate and trim a 12-deep roster down to a stronger 9-10.
Brown for Murphy + extra players means we’ll be running like 13-15 deep with no way of playing everyone, so we’ll just have a bunch of talent rotting on the bench.
Brown is better than everyone in New Orleans, so they can’t offer us an upgrade for him.
Teams absolutely desire Scheierman and Hugo over Hauser and so shouldnt all of us.
We have high hopes for Scheierman and Gonzalez, because we’re optimistic fans, but Hauser is a lot more proven.
He can also instantly slot into any team and is the kind of player coaches/GMs absolutely adore.
He’s on a completely different level with his shooting ability. Plus, if you listen to Joe in interviews, he casually mentions all the time that Hauser grades as one of our better defenders according to their internal analytics.
He’s not the POA defender that either of them are, and his defence isn’t as visually exciting as theirs can be, but he’s really really elite with his positioning, anticipation and discipline. He’s elite in all the areas us fans often overlook.
Hauser gets put in a lot of mock trade scenarios because his 10m contract is a big difference for us this year, but that contract would be incredibly team-friendly for anyone else.
We just happen to have very small margins of flexibility, and very few options for how we could open up space on this team.
